Facilities and Equipment

  • Audiology center for advanced hearing testing
  • Otomicroscopy
  • Full endoscopy services for evaluation of the nose and throat
  • Videostroboscopy for voice assessment

We are very proud of our Audiology and Balance Center. Our team approach enables us to develop a comprehensive treatment plan to help you with complaints of hearing loss, ringing in the ears (tinnitus) as well as dizziness. Each patient may present with a different combination of complaints and individual needs. To address our patient's needs you will first visit with one of our experienced Ear, Nose and Throat Physicians. The physician will get a firm grasp of your particular history, needs and physical exam. The audiologist is then able to perform appropriate individualized onsite audiologic testing. This will be followed by a meeting and discussion with your physician and audiologist to develop an appropriate treatment plan.

Because hearing, balance and your ears provide an invaluable sense that helps you to interact with the world around you; your treatment plan may require medical or surgical intervention or hearing assistive devices, or a combination of both. When choosing the management program for you, information is paramount. At our Audiology, and Balance center, our physicians and audiologists are always up-todate providing you with appropriate options for medical and/or surgical treatments, as well as noninvasive hearing assistive devices, such as hearing aids, for you.
